Physical definition of semiconductor
There are many forms of material existence , solid 、 Liquid 、 Gas 、 Plasma and so on . We usually treat materials with poor conductivity , Like coal 、 Intraocular lens 、 amber 、 Ceramics are called insulators . Metals with good conductivity, such as gold 、 silver 、 copper 、 iron 、 tin 、 Aluminum, etc. are called conductors . The material between conductor and insulator can be simply called semiconductor . Compared with conductors and insulators , The discovery of semiconductor materials is the latest , until 20 century 30 years , When the purification technology of materials is improved , The existence of semiconductors is really recognized by academia . Semiconductor classification and performance
①. Element semiconductor . Elemental semiconductors refer to semiconductors composed of single elements , Among them, silicon 、 Selenium research is relatively early .
②. Inorganic compound semiconductor . Inorganic compounds mainly form semiconductor materials through single elements , Of course, there are also semiconductor materials composed of many elements. This half of the conductor is mainly used in high-speed devices ,InP Transistors are made faster than other materials , Mainly used in optoelectronic integrated circuits 、 In anti nuclear radiation devices . For materials with high conductivity , It is mainly used for LED Other aspects .
③. Organic compound semiconductor . Organic compounds refer to compounds containing carbon bonds in molecules , Put organic compounds perpendicular to carbon bonds , The superposition method can form the conduction band , Through chemical addition , It can enter the energy band , This can cause conductivity , Thus, organic compound semiconductors are formed .
④. Amorphous semiconductor . It is also called amorphous semiconductor or glass semiconductor , It belongs to a class of semiconducting materials .
⑤. Intrinsic semiconductor : Semiconductors without impurities and lattice defects are called intrinsic semiconductors . At a very low temperature , The valence band of semiconductors is full , After being excited by heat , Some electrons in the valence band will cross the forbidden band and enter the empty band with higher energy , Electrons in the empty band become the conduction band , The absence of an electron in the valence band forms a positively charged vacancy , It's called a hole .
